KVCD: DVD2AVI lists frame rate of 20000
 
Hi,
I was trying to make a kvcd from a My DVD (Minority Report) and when I rip the film DVD2AVI lists me a frame rate of 20000 and so when I try to encode the film even CCE that TMPGEnc give me an error of unsupported frame rate.
How is it possible?
How I can do?

That"s possible, that's common and that's not dangerous :-)

You movie is simply already in FILM mode and you use DVD2AVI with "FORCE FILM" setted. THis is normally to change 30fps movie in 24fps. Here you movie is already 24 so that change it into 20.

Just set "force film" to none in dvd2avi and all will be okay.
